- #include <pro/upnp.h>
- #include <string.h>
- /* Use for local debugging only. Do NOT include into NUTDEBUG.
- #define DEBUG_UPNP
- */
- #if defined(DEBUG_UPNP)
- #include <stdio.h>
- #endif
- static const char *stype_names[] = {
- "?", "ui1", "ui2", "ui4", "i1", "i2", "i4", "int", "r4", "r8",
- "number", "fixed.14.4", "float", "char", "string", "date",
- "dateTime", "dateTime.tz", "boolean", "bin.base64", "bin.hex",
- "uri", "uuid"
- };
- void UpnpDumpDevice(const SSDP_DEVICE *sdev)
- {
- #if defined(DEBUG_UPNP)
- UPNP_DEVICE_INFO *udev = sdev->sdev_info;
- SSDP_SERVICE *ssvc;
- printf("Device ");
- if (udev) {
- puts(udev->udev_name);
- } else {
- puts("NoName");
- }
- printf(" UUID %s\n", sdev->sdev_uuid);
- printf(" %s:device:%s\n", sdev->sdev_domain, sdev->sdev_type);
- printf(" Description %s\n", sdev->sdev_url_desc);
- printf(" Cache %d\n", sdev->sdev_cache);
- for (ssvc = sdev->sdev_svc; ssvc; ssvc = ssvc->ssvc_next) {
- UPNP_SERVICE_INFO *usvc = ssvc->ssvc_info;
- printf(" Service %s:%s\n", ssvc->ssvc_domain, ssvc->ssvc_type);
- if (usvc) {
- SOAP_PROCEDURE *proc;
- SOAP_ARG *arg;
- printf(" Description %s\n", usvc->usvc_url_scpd);
- printf(" Control %s\n", usvc->usvc_url_ctrl);
- printf(" Event %s\n", usvc->usvc_url_event);
- for (proc = usvc->usvc_proc; proc; proc = proc->proc_next) {
- printf(" Procedure %s\n", proc->proc_name);
- for (arg = proc->proc_argi; arg; arg = arg->arg_next) {
- UPNP_VARIABLE *uvar = arg->arg_info;
- printf(" in:%s", arg->arg_name);
- if (uvar) {
- printf(" %s:%s=%s\n", UpnpVarTypeString(uvar->ustv_type), uvar->ustv_name, uvar->ustv_default);
- } else {
- puts(" unrelated");
- }
- }
- for (arg = proc->proc_argo; arg; arg = arg->arg_next) {
- UPNP_VARIABLE *uvar = arg->arg_info;
- printf(" out:%s", arg->arg_name);
- if (uvar) {
- printf(" %s:%s=%s\n", UpnpVarTypeString(uvar->ustv_type), uvar->ustv_name, uvar->ustv_default);
- } else {
- puts(" unrelated");
- }
- }
- }
- }
- }
- #endif
- }
- int UpnpVarTypeIndex(const char *string)
- {
- int idx;
- for (idx = 0; idx < sizeof(stype_names) / sizeof(stype_names[0]); idx++) {
- if (strcasecmp(stype_names[idx], string) == 0) {
- return idx;
- }
- }
- return 0;
- }
- const char *UpnpVarTypeString(int type)
- {
- if (type < sizeof(stype_names) / sizeof(stype_names[0])) {
- return stype_names[type];
- }
- return stype_names[0];
- }
